Romanians want lower prices even when buying the cheapest beverage, water

25.08.2010, 23:47 22

Cheap products, such as table or spring water, are the biggestthreat to the mineral water industry, valued at around 300m euros,say bottlers.
Production at mineral water sources dropped by 9% in the first halfagainst a year ago as part of consumers shifted to the low-pricesegment, that of mineral-free water.
The flood of cheap products on stores' water shelves is forcingmineral water producers to boost the number of promotional offersand bet on large packaging, of 5-6 litres.
Companies' representatives estimate the market contracted by 15% involume in the first six months of this year from a year ago and saythat it is only large packaging, of above 2 litres, which stillbrought them sales increases in 2010.
"I do not believe that the water sales advance generated by thehigh temperatures of August will offset the volume declines of thefirst half. I expect the mineral water industry to fall by 9-10%,even more, in 2010" maintains Becsi Zsolt, Apemin Tuşnad CEO.
In his turn, Cristian Şerban, Rio Bucovina CEO, projects flat watersales against 2009 for his company, with the best scenarioincluding slight growth, of several percentage points.
